What is the science behind the Moray Generator?
The marketing material often alludes to innovative technologies and principles, but clear, scientific explanations can often be lacking, which can be a red flag. While alternative energy solutions are becoming more sophisticated, it’s crucial to critically evaluate the information available.
It is important to understand that claims of ”free energy” or perpetual motion are not supported by current scientific understanding. In reality, if a device produces energy, it takes energy to run that device.

Alternatives to the Moray Generator
Before committing to the Moray Generator, it’s worthwhile to explore alternative energy-saving measures that may be more readily accessible or less demanding.
Energy-Efficient Appliances and Lighting
Upgrading to energy-efficient appliances and switching to LED lighting can significantly reduce your energy consumption without requiring extensive DIY projects. Look for Energy Star certified products.
Solar Panels and Renewable Energy Systems
While requiring a larger investment, solar panels offer a proven way to generate renewable energy and reduce reliance on the grid. Explore government incentives and financing options to make solar more affordable.
Simple Energy Conservation Practices
Adopting simple energy-saving practices, such as turning off lights when leaving a room, unplugging electronics when not in use, and optimizing your thermostat settings, can all contribute to lower energy bills.
